Part 2: Help Suzy choose healthy foods
Task: Select the healthy items on the table.
Foods shown:
1. Grilled fish with vegetables — ✔ Healthy (protein, veggies)
2. Ice cream sundae — ✘ Unhealthy (high sugar, fat)
3. Bowl of rice — ✔ Healthy (complex carb, especially if brown rice)
4. Candy — ✘ Unhealthy (sugar)
5. Cookies — ✘ Unhealthy (refined flour, sugar, fat)
6. Sandwich with lettuce, tomato, cheese — ✔ Healthy (if whole grain bread, lean meat)
7. Lollipops — ✘ Unhealthy (sugar)
8. Soup (vegetable) — ✔ Healthy (vegetables, broth)
9. Glass of water — ✔ Healthy (hydration)
So healthy foods to select:
- Grilled fish with vegetables
- Bowl of rice
- Sandwich (assuming it's a healthy one)
- Vegetable soup
- Glass of water
Unhealthy:
- Ice cream
- Candy
- Cookies
- Lollipops
Answer: Click on:
- Fish with vegetables
- Rice
- Sandwich
- Soup
- Water
---
Part 3: True or False
| Statement | True | False |
|---------|------|-------|
| Healthy food is good for our bodies. | ✔ True | |
| We should only eat unhealthy foods. | | ✔ False |
| Candy is a healthy food. | | ✔ False |
| Nuts are a healthy food. | ✔ True | |
Explanation:
- Healthy food is good for our bodies → TRUE (they provide nutrients, energy, prevent disease)
- We should only eat unhealthy foods → FALSE (we need balance; unhealthy foods should be limited)
- Candy is a healthy food → FALSE (high in sugar, empty calories)
- Nuts are a healthy food → TRUE (rich in healthy fats, protein, fiber)
